I just installed Windows 7 on a machine and I guess I've never noticed this until now. But anyway, why is the Windows 7 installation taking up nearly half the space 120GB SSD? All the Windows 7 virtual machines I've installed only take up around 10GB...

When I highlight everything in drive C (including hidden folders) I only get about 18-19GB in the folder properties. So where is all this extra space? I've also set the shadow copy to 4GB maximum size, so it shouldn't be that. I've run disk cleanup and removed system files, but that didn't do much. If anyone has any ideas of where this extra 30GB is, please let me know! Thanks.
 
System Restore points, Hibernation File and Updates?


My fully updated Win 7 installation is only 14.5GB
 
You could disable system restore and if it is enabled, hibernation.
 
How big is your Pagefile? That's 16GB or 32GB (Depending on which machine it is) right there if you haven't changed it.
 
Thanks guys, it was both reasons - page file and hibernate. Setting a much lower page file maximum and disabling hibernate must have freed up over 40GB (on the VM machine). Thanks!
